ALEXANDRIA, Va., June 2 -- United States Patent no. 12,645,923, issued on June 2, was assigned to Intel Corp. (Santa Clara, Calif.).

"Per kernel KMeans compression for neural networks" was invented by Yonatan Glesner (Kfar Haro'e, Israel), Gal Novik (Haifa, Israel), Dmitri Vainbrand (Sunnyvale, Calif.) and Gal Leibovich (Kiryat Yam, Israel).

According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"Methods and apparatus relating to techniques for incremental network quantization.
